I'd probably just use a bath of 86f water with a spot of dish soap in it to drown them.
Check around the snakes eye sockets and heat pits as well as the vent - the little beggars get everywhere.
You also need to treat all the enclosures of any other reptiles you have as mites travel a fair distance to find food and lay eggs.
One more warning - P.A.M. is extremely potent stuff.
Any insects or spiders etc have to be removed from the rooms being treated or it will kill them.
Do not ignore the warning about removing the waterbowls and snakes before treating the enclosure.
